Blacksburg came into Thursday's matchup having lost six straight, but that streak is now in the rearview. They came out on top against the Christiansburg Blue Demons by a score of 47-36 on Thursday. That result was just more of the same for these two, as the Bruins also won the last time the pair played back in February of 2024.

Blacksburg's win ended a five-game drought on the road dating back to last season and puts them at 3-9. As for Christiansburg, they are on a three-game losing streak that has dropped them down to 3-9.
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ming games. Blacksburg will venture away from home to take on Radford at 3:30 p.m. on Saturday. As for Christiansburg, they are taking a road trip to face off against Hidden Valley at 7:00 p.m. on Tuesday.
